Output 7bb11c597c61543b386206a93abe41cd2ecec631a777c55ba82d1dce6eda3e08:0

value
3949376
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fcd3f1184255f85ce4e3fe3323512d1080a1f904 OP_EQUAL
address
3Qjr6rhvPdaJjsGZiUKHyrFNj1JNbBvo5T
transaction
7bb11c597c61543b386206a93abe41cd2ecec631a777c55ba82d1dce6eda3e08
confirmations
351675
spent
true